Abstract

Official abstract text for this publication.

Context information associated with a mobile communications device and a network connection for the mobile communications device is collected. A security policy is applied to determine whether the security offered by the network connection is appropriate for the context. If the security offered by the network connection is not appropriate for the context, the network connection may be made more secure, less secure, or a different network connection having an appropriate level of security may be used for the data associated with the context.

First claim

Opening claim text (preview).

What is claimed is: 1. A method comprising: storing on a mobile communications device a security policy to manage network connections, the security policy received by the mobile communications device from a network administrator or from a server associated with an ultimate destination, the security policy including a plurality of rules defining events, situations, or conditions that trigger the automatic establishment of a secure network connection by a secure connection manager on the mobile communications device; collecting, at the secure connection manager on the mobile communications device, a first context information associated with the mobile communications device including system state data of the mobile communications device, user activity on the mobile communications device, and information related to authentication of the mobile communications device; collecting, at the secure connection manager on the mobile communications device, a second context information associated with a first network connection including a level of security of the first network connection and a provider of the first network connection; collecting, at the secure connection manager on the mobile communications device, a third context information associated with an ultimate destination with which the mobile communications device is attempting to connect, the ultimate destination consisting of a server or a server system comprising one or more of a website, web server, and an application server; evaluating, by the secure connection manager, the first network connection, the evaluation using the collected first context information, the collected second context information, the collected third context information, and the security policy, the evaluating occurring before the first network connection is established, after the first network connection is established, or while the first network connection is being established; and based on the evaluation by the secure connection manager, determining, by the secure connection manager, that a secure network connection for use in the communication between the mobile communications device and the ultimate destination should be established instead of the first network connection between the mobile communications device and the ultimate destination, the secure network connection providing a level of security different from the level of security provided by the first network connection, the establishment of the secure network connection being automatically triggered by at least one rule in the received security policy. 2. The method of claim 1 , further comprising: upon determining that the secure network connection for use in the communication between the mobile communications device and the ultimate destination should be established instead of the first network connection between the mobile communications device and the ultimate destination, terminating the first network connection; and establishing the secure network connection for use in the communication between the mobile communications device and the ultimate destination, wherein the level of security provided by the secure network connection is greater than the level of security provided by the terminated first network connection. 3. The method of claim 1 , further comprising: upon determining that the secure network connection for use in the communication between the mobile communications device and the ultimate destination should be established instead of the first network connection between the mobile communications device and the ultimate destination, terminating the first network connection; and establishing the secure network connection for use in the communication between the mobile communications device and the ultimate destination, wherein the level of security provided by the secure network connection is less than the level of security provided by the terminated first network connection. 4. The method of claim 1 wherein the first context information further includes a location of the mobile communications device. 5. The method of claim 1 wherein the third context information further includes an identifier of the ultimate destination. 6. The method of claim 1 wherein the user activity includes at least one of: an identification of a specific application program on the mobile communications device, a category of the specific application program, a day of week, and a time of day, and further wherein the category of the specific application program includes a financial services application. 7. The method of claim 1 wherein the security policy stored on the mobile communications device originates from at least one of a user, an administrator for the mobile communications device, an administrator for a physical network to which the first network connection is made, and a network destination. 8. The method of claim 1 wherein one of the first or secure network connection includes encryption of the respective network connection, the one of the first or secure network connection including the encryption providing a greater level of security than another of the first or secure network connection. 9. The method of claim 1 wherein one of the first or secure network connection provides safe browsing by controlling a domain name system (DNS) server for resolving network addresses of all connections via whitelisting or blacklisting by specific domains or TLDs or categories of destinations, the one of the first or secure network connection thereby providing a greater level of security than another of the first or secure network connection. 10. The method of claim 1 wherein the first network connection, secure network connection, or both includes at least one of Wi-Fi, virtual private network (VPN), macro cell network, small cell network, micro cell network, Bluetooth, near field communication (NFC), Zigbee/802.15.x/wireless personal area network (WPAN), mobile ad hoc network (MANET), and mesh network. 11. The method of claim 1 wherein the mobile communications device includes a sessile thing of an Internet of Things (IoT). 12. The method of claim 1 wherein the security policy stored on the mobile communications device is selected as a user preference. 13. The method of claim 1 wherein the collected third context information further includes a category to which the ultimate destination belongs. 14. The method of claim 13 wherein the category includes at least one of a cloud services provider, a financial services website, or a shopping website. 15. The method of claim 1 , the collecting a third context information further comprising: storing, at the mobile communications device, a list including a plurality of ultimate destinations and a plurality of categories, each of the plurality of ultimate destinations being categorized into at least one category of the plurality of categories; and the evaluating the first network connection further comprising: scanning, by the mobile communications device, the list to identify a category of the ultimate destination, wherein the determination that the secure network connection for use in the communication between the mobile communications device and the ultimate destination should be established instead of the first network connection between the mobile communications device and the ultimate destination is made based on an identification of the ultimate destination being in a first category. 16.
